Neuware - Block copolymers are fascinating materials that haveattracted a lot of attention in recent years, as aconsequence of their ability to serve as idealbuilding blocks to fabricate nanostructures. Theyare macromolecules consisting of chemicallydifferent parts (blocks) that tend to self-assemblyinto well-ordered nanoscaled structures both in bulkand in a selective solvent for one of the block. Inthis thesis, amphiphilic block copolymers weresuccessfully applied as templates for the controlledformation and defined positioning of metal and metaloxide nanoparticles arranged in periodic patterns onflat surfaces and in polymer nanofibre structures.Furthermore, a method was developed to arrangenanoparticles in desired nano-structuredmicropatterns on flat substrates using thecombinations of 'top_down' and 'bottom-up'approaches: a self-assembled monolayer ofhexagonally ordered block copolymer micelles loadedwith gold precursor salt was used as a resist forlithography. Two diffrent energy sources wereapplied to selectively modify and pin the micellesto the substrate: UV light and s Focus Ion Beam.
